News: “Trash 2 Transit”

Some exciting news this week as I received author’s copies of my book Trash 2 Transit, and they look great!

Trash 2 Transit is a comic book commissioned by Benchmark Education as part of their Represent series of leveled reading material. My story follows teenager Ethan and his cousins as they construct their own bicycles from scrap.

As a book designer, I can tell you it always feels great to work on a book and hold the finished product in your hands. As the author, it feels even better. I’d like to thank Michael Bagnulo of Benchmark for the inspiring and editing the story, and to Ramon Gil for the reference.

From the back cover of Trash 2 Transit:

After getting stuck in a storm waiting for the bus, Ethan builds bicycles for himself and his friends. Noe they can go where they want, when they want. Can they share this new freedom with others in the community? Time to start a bike share revolution!
